The Role

Veritas Education are working in partnership with a variety of college settings in the Leeds area, recruiting learning support workers for post 16 settings that offer a range of vocational and further education curriculums. As a learning support worker you must be confident in supporting across a range of classes, helping learners access their education and achieve academic and independent growth. Throughout the role you will need to manage behaviour across the classroom and on a 1:1 basis, helping manage disruptiveness within the lesson, keeping learners focused and engaged, and de-escalating at-risk or crisis behaviour.

Qualifications

  • Comfortable working across a range of different learners, varying in academic and behaviour abilities.
  • Happy to support on a 1:1 basis, to provide extra academic support, or for behaviour management.
  • Confident in behaviour management, with previous experience supporting SEMH, behavioural and ADHD needs in learners who are 16+.
  • Willing to get involved with both academic and practical sessions, and help as much as possible across the college’s range of qualifications and vocational avenues.

How to prepare for a job interview at Veritas Education Recruitment

Know Your Stuff

Before the interview, make sure you understand the role of a College Learning Support Assistant inside out. Familiarise yourself with the specific needs of learners, especially those with SEMH, behavioural, and ADHD requirements. This will help you demonstrate your knowledge and show that you're genuinely interested in supporting students.

Showcase Your Experience

Be ready to share specific examples from your past experiences where you've successfully managed behaviour or provided support to learners.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ers, making it easier for the interviewer to see how your skills align with their needs.

Engage with Scenarios

Prepare for potential scenario-based questions. Think about how you would handle disruptive behaviour or support a learner struggling academically. Practising these scenarios can help you articulate your thought process and demonstrate your problem-solving skills during the interview.

Ask Thoughtful Questions

At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ask insightful questions about the college's approach to learning support. This shows your enthusiasm for the role and helps you gauge if the environment is the right fit for you. Questions about training opportunities or team dynamics can be particularly effective.
